Britain's Top 100 Entrepreneurs 2014: No. 66 - Douglas and Iain Anderson, GAP Holdings
The plant and tool hire entrepreneurs are worth £105m.
Glasgow-based GAP Holdings, a plant and tool hire business, was founded in 1969 by the late Gordon Anderson, and now run and largely owned by his two sons, Douglas and Iain. In 2013-14, its profits hit a record £13.5m on £118.4m sales.
Ages: 59/55
Activity: Plant and tool hire
Wealth: £105m
Latest turnover: £118m
Five-year rise in turnover: 74%
No. of employees: 1,049
Five-year rise in employment: 36%
Score: 183
